    Lucas and Luna dive into a practical tool for idea-stage founders: the Customer Problem Stack. Instead of brainstorming solutions first, founders list every pain point their target customer faces, then rank them by frequency and intensity. Lucas walks through a real example from a fintech founder targeting gig workers, showing how the stack revealed a hidden third-tier problem that became their core differentiator. They discuss how this framework prevents premature solutioning, helps prioritize which problem to solve first, and even becomes the foundation of the pitch narrative. Luna pushes back on whether this is just repackaged problem validation, and Lucas explains why the 'stack' forces prioritization in a way that typical customer interviews don't.     In this episode of The Pre-Seed Podcast, Lucas and Luna explore why a warm introduction from a trusted mutual connection is the most effective way for idea-stage founders to get a first meeting with angel investors. They break down a real case: a 2025 cohort of founders who used a simple spreadsheet to map their network's 'second-degree' connections to 50 active angels, and how an 18% conversion rate on warm intros compared to a 2% rate on cold emails. The hosts discuss practical steps — how to find the right connector, craft a specific ask, and follow up without burning bridges. They also touch on how a growing number of angel groups now require a warm referral before they'll even open a pitch deck.     In this episode of The Pre-Seed Podcast, Lucas and Luna dive into the customer journey map as a tool for idea-stage founders who haven't written a line of code yet. Lucas walks through how mapping a customer's emotional and practical steps — from trigger to purchase — can reveal hidden assumptions and shape a better MVP. They discuss a real example from a fintech founder who mapped the journey for first-time homebuyers and discovered that the real pain point wasn't mortgage rates but the anxiety of pre-approval paperwork. Luna challenges whether journey maps are too linear for modern buying behavior, and Lucas explains how to layer in non-linear paths like social referrals and abandonment loops.
